Sql server database design pdf

Storing pdf files as binary objects in sql server, yes or no. Sql is the standard language for dealing with relational databases. Sql can do lots of other operations including optimizing and maintenance of databases. The architecture of microsoft sql server is broadly divided into three components. This product is built for the basic function of storing retrieving data as required by other applications. Get started with sql server 2019 on azure virtual machines in minutes with preconfigured images on linux and windows. Sql server components databases database files and file groups transaction logs backup and recovery microsoft cluster. Hes written the book more than once, and it looks like hes giving us an updated version for 2016.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se poorly designed indexes and a lack of indexes are primary sources of database application bottlenecks. The relational database is a marvelous invention thanks to ibm staff of.

Database distribution if needed for data distributed over a network data fragmentation, allocation, replication 5. Store meta data in your sql server database include object, column, relationships, sample data, etc. I structured query language i usually talk to a database server i used as front end to many databases mysql, postgresql, oracle, sybase i three subsystems. The first computerized databasemanagement systems were very different from the relational database systems we see today in products such as oracle, sql server, and. If you can only use microsoft 365, then use the access 2010 database engine to migrate your access database when. You will be introduced to enterprise data architecture, multiserver configuration management, data. Each of the steps above are required for a complete and thorough database design. To design a database in sql, follow these basic steps. On the ribbon click add documentation and database connection. Business intelligence for microsoft power bi, sql server analysis services, and excel business skills 4. Database design and the creation of an entity relationship diagram also known as an erd or data model is an important yet sometimes overlooked part of the application development lifecycle. As you can see from the diagram, the bikestores sample database has two schemas sales and production, and these schemas have nine tables. Now it is time to connect to your sql server database and import schema. Sql server itself is a collection of services, applications, libraries.

Introduction to sql server 2008 computer tutorials in pdf. Sql server azure sql database azure synapse analytics sql dw parallel data warehouse poorly designed indexes and a lack of indexes are primary sources of. Performance tuning with sql server dynamic management views free pdf, or you can buy the printed book sql server database design books learn from louis. Learn effective and scalable database design techniques in a sql server 2016 and higher environment. Sql can be used to insert, search, update and delete database records. There is not more than one document per order perhaps no document, never more than one. Books to learn sql server performance tuning and database. This course culminates with a project that challenges students to design, implement, and demonstrate a database solution for a business or organization. Tip consider installing microsoft sql server express edition on your desktop which supports up to 10 gb and is a free and easier way to run through and check your migration. Learn effective and scalable database design techniques in a sql server environment. Generate documentation for sql server database in 5. A big pile of data that a lot of people can access at once some may be reading, some may be writing it, some may be changing it. The sql server will run in the background, parsing all of the data into the columns you created.

Its primary query language is transact sql, an implementation of the ansiiso standard structured query language sql used by microsoft and sybase. Participants implement their database design by creating a physical database using sql. Microsoft sql server is a relational database management system rdbms. The ultimate beginners guide to learn sql programming and database management stepbystep, including mysql, microsoft sql server, oracle and access. In this course, adam wilbert introduces you to some of the concepts youll need to design elegant database solutions that set up your team for success. Louis davidson has written the book on relational database design in sql server. Sql server database development best practices grant fritchey, red gate software. Relational databases like mysql database, oracle, ms sql server, sybase, etc uses sql. Pro sql server 2008 relational database design and implementation covers everything from design logic that business users will understand, all the way to the physical implementation of the design in a sql server database. Decide what objects you want to include in your database. Before we get into the details of using sql structured query language, it is important to understand some of the history and terminology associated with relational databases.

Microsoft sql server database tutorials for beginners. Pro sql server relational database design and implementation. You can learn sql server database step by step with following steps. Sql server is nothing but an implementation of the relational database. When you connect, use localdb as the database instance tip if possible, use a standalone version of access. In this course, you will learn to plan and implement enterprise database infrastructure solutions using microsoft sql server 2014 and other microsoft technologies. Importing relational data into a graph database with the release of sql server 2017, microsoft added support for graph databases to better handle data sets that contain complex entity relationships, such as the type of data generated by a social media site, where you can have a mix of manytomany. I have started sql server database tutorials from beginning, so read each article in order. Designing a data solution with microsoft sql server 2014. Sql queries for mere mortals a handson guide to data manipulation in sql, 4th. Pdf documents will be uploaded by users through a simple file upload from a web page and assigned to an order. This book offers a short reference tutorial for database engineers and programmers that intends to learn sql and use it in practice in a mysql, sql server or oracle databases. It can be run either on the same computer or on another across a network.

Technical documentation to help you get started, administer, develop, and work with sql server and associated products. A database design that can change easily according to the needs of the company is crucial because it ensures the final database system is complete. The next steps involve deciding how the included items relate to each other and then setting up tables accordingly. Sqldbm offers you an easy way to create an erd of your database prior to creating an actual one. Sql server has a thorough set of services for backup and maintenance of the database. If you dont know sql server database administration and want to learn, you are at the right adress. Its primary query language is transactsql, an implementation of the ansiiso standard structured query language sql used by microsoft and sybase. Many new improvements have been made to sql server 2014, but in a book of this size we cannot cover every improvement in its entiretyor cover every feature that distinguishes sql server from other databases or sql server 2014 from previous versions. Azure synapse analytics sql dw sql server on a windows vm. These include checking database integrity, shrinking the database, rebuilding and reorganizing indexes, updating statistics and backing up the database. The following illustrates the bikestores database diagram. An accurate and uptodate data model can serve as an important reference tool for dbas, developers, and other members of a jad joint application. Click the execute sql button on the toolbar when you are finished entering the information to save it to the table. A database developer would probably start by importing one of the existing databases into ssdt a visual studio database project which will create the schema, then theyd do any minor fixes required to get a build going, and see that it can create a usable empty database for use with the software.

Take advantage of unique builtin security and manageability to automate tasks like patching and backups, and save with azure hybrid benefit by reusing your existing onpremises licences. Its a highly scalable implementation of the relational database. Take advantage of this course called introduction to sql server 2008 to improve your database skills and better understand sql server 2008 this course is adapted to your level as well as all sql server 2008 pdf courses to better enrich your knowledge all you need to do is download the training document, open it and start learning sql server 2008 for free. For this purpose a user opens a web page, enters an order number, gets the order. This book is revised to cover inmemory online transaction processing, temporal data storage, rowlevel security, durability enhancements, and other designrelated features that. Consequently, we assume that you have some familiarity with sql server already.

Database design services ms sql server database design. The first step to designing any database in sql is to identify what to include and what not to include. Physical database design index selection access methods clustering 4. Valuable sql server database design tips, tutorials, howtos, scripts, and more for sql server developers.

It is sufficient to master this sql server 2016 book to know sql server 2005200820122014 since the book has frequent version references. I have a sql server database and it contains a table of orders. I will share with you step by step sql server database tutorials for beginners. It covers most of the topics required for a basic understanding of sql and to get a feel of how it works. Performancesql server owns the top tpce3 performance benchmarks for transaction processing, the top tpch4 performance benchmarks for data warehousingat 1,000 gb, 10,000 gb, and 30,000 gb. Databases can be found in almost all software applications. Im designing the 2nd major iteration of a relational database for a franchises crm with lots of refactoring and i need help on the best database design practices for storing job invoices and invoice lines with a strong audit trail of any changes made to each invoice current schema. Take a look at managing a sql server environment, and learn about helpful tools. Pro sql server 2008 relational database design and. Sql i about the tutorial sql is a database computer language designed for the retrieval and management of data in a relational database. Design your sql database with our free database designer tool. Ms sql sever i about the tutorial ms sql server is a relational database management system rdbms developed by microsoft.

First, choose sql server from dbms dropdown, then fill the following details. Sql server index architecture and design guide sql. Grounded in best practices and a solid understanding of the underlying theory, authors. A team of experts walks you through key design considerations and recommendations for sql server data solutions.

229 594 641 1356 1176 356 1109 359 1627 1398 951 936 1107 718 522 904 393 154 1364 339 1192 677 1572 146 1341 1470 692 1284 710 758 152 1452 946 102 407 981